web课程设计(二班和三班)

上传人:奇异 文档编号:20455018 上传时间:2021-03-22 格式:DOCX 页数:9 大小:69.79KB
返回 下载 相关 举报
web课程设计(二班和三班)_第1页
第1页 / 共9页
web课程设计(二班和三班)_第2页
第2页 / 共9页
web课程设计(二班和三班)_第3页
第3页 / 共9页
点击查看更多>>
资源描述
Web 程序设计课程设计使用班级: 2、10304103班指导老师:宁星,王蕾1 课程设计目标课程设计总的目标是衡量学生是否取得学习效果, 培养学生具有专业网站初步的规划、设计、制作能力。具体表现在网站内容、功能、安全等方面合理策划和规划;培养具有主页和二级页面的创意、 设计等方面的技术处理能力和具有强大的动态效果制作能力。 培养学生具有基于后台数据库的编程技术, 实现客户服务器端交互式动态网页的制作能力, 掌握实际网页设计与制作开发流程和开发方法。具体应达到以下目的:1提高学生在实际操作中收集信息,对信息进行价值判断,进行信息整理、加工的能力。2在实际的项目任务中培养网页设计方面的素养。3在实际的项目任务中使学生网页编程和制作的能力得到提高。4培养学生团队协作和人际交往方面的能力。5. 培养相关知识和技能的综合应用能力。6、掌握运用 Jsp 语言及数据库原理知识进行系统分析和设计的方法7、掌握关系数据库的设计方法8、掌握 SQL Sever2000或 Access 技术的应用9、掌握简单的数据库应用程序编写方法10、理解 B/S 模式结构2 系统的运行环境本系统软件基本配置为 Windows Server2003/XP/2000/Windows 7。数据库可以选用: Microsoft SQL server 2000,Mysql ,Access等,系统开发软件可以选用Eclipse、Dreamweaver 等。硬件最低配置为CPU: Pentium 1G MHz 以上,内存至少 1G,硬盘空间 60 M,显示器 800 *600 或 1024 *768。3 设计内容及要求一、内容(一)选题的基本原则(1)选题应反映本专业的培养目标,符合专业综合训练的要求。(2)选题要有利于深化所学的专业知识和拓展所学的知识面。(3)选题的难易程度和工作量要适当,保证在规定的时间内,在教师的指导下,经过努力能够完成。(二)选题范围围绕本课程的教育目标,根据课程的教学大纲和教材内容,结合网站在生产、科研、管理、教学以及日常生活等各个领域的应用都可作为课程设计的选题。选题安排以及参考课题见 Web课程设计选题表二、要求Web 程序设计的课程设计课题选择应从专业网站建设的实际出发。 具体要求如下:1. 网站的选题可以是以上安排的项目,也可以是自选项目(需在课程设计第一次课结束后报告指导老师) 。2. 学生是课程设计环节的主体,教师只起辅助引导、协调作用。3. 站点设计合理、管理有序、无多余文件和文件夹、大小合适。首页命名要规范,存放位置要正确,不可以是 zhuye.jsp 、 main.jsp 、我的主页 .jsp 等。主页文件名应该使用 index.jsp 或 default.jsp 。其他文件或文件名命名也要规范,不使用汉字或带有空格的名称。最好是符合各种系统命名规则。4. 站点至少要有三层结构,页面数不得少于 10 页;必须有留言板页面;5. 自选主题,主题内容要合法、健康、实用。6. 网页要有版权说明;7. 要仔细考虑网站定位。分析面向的潜在访客群体的需求特点,选择内容和版式。8. 网站主题突出、内容丰富;9. 网站与网页风格应该协调一致,网站结构应层次分明,内容重点突出,页面设计要符合追求色彩的搭配、布局和合理性,以及要有一定的创意。10. 各页面设计合理、美观,有创意。不要太花哨或太孩子气。要有网页平面设计过程, 不要只是各种元素的随意拼凑。 图片动画选用要适合主题, 不要在网页中插入不相干的图片。 适用于各种显示器的分辨率和颜色。 不要太宽,否则显示器分辨率小时会出现水平滚动条。11. 各个页面之间的链接要合理有效,路径要正确(相对路径) ;12. 注意网站的大小,图片保存格式和图片大小要合适;13. 代码结构清晰,无垃圾代码。(三)课程设计进程表网站的整体风格和版式设计分为以下几个部分: 1、网站板式设计; 2、网站的目录结构和导航栏的设计; 3、数据库的设计; 4、功能设计。具体设计进程安排如下:1. 设计方案:(从第一天,最后一节课验收)(1) 潜在访客群体的需求特点:版式和内容的需求;(2) 站点目录结构图:(3) 色彩方案:主色调、次色调;(4) 布局方案:导航和其他网页内容的位置;(5) 平面设计图:绘制网页平面设计图;2. 制作网页,完善优化网站: (第二天,最后一节课验收,可以提前验收)(1) 制作网页1)整体效果:区域分配、风格的设计;2)主界面的设计: LOGO的设计标题、功能菜单、信息显示区、版权信息显示区 ;3)各个子页面的设计4)后台管理的设计:如管理员的登录界面、系统资料的修改5)数据库设计:数据库管理系统采用、表结构的建立:字段名字段类型宽度字段属性说明(2)优化代码(3)优化图片(4)制作留言板(5)链接各网页3. 完善优化网站:(第三天,最后一节课验收,可以提前验收)(1) 测试网站(2) 优化网站(3) 制作动态效果4. 撰写课程设计说明书。(第四天,可以提前验收)课程设计说明书必须认真撰写并打印成稿,设计封面。(四)站点结构图要求:画出自己的站点结构图,类似下图所示:4 参考资料1. Web 开发技术实用教程陈轶清华大学出版社2. 数据库系统概论 萨师煊 高等教育出版社3. SQLServer 2000 数据库应用系统开发技术朱如龙编,机械工业出版社。4. 用 JSP轻松开发 Web网站曹林有 . 北京希望电子出版社 .5. Java 项目开发实践萨师煊 . 高等教育出版社 .6. SQL Server 2000 数据库应用系统开发技术实验指导朱如龙编,机械工业出版社序号1234Web课程设计选题表1、学生也可以自己选题,需经指导教师认可。原则上一个班级题目不能重复。2、任何系统都要提供注册登录功能,没有登录的话以游客身份进入,主要功能要进行屏蔽。3、2 班 1-10题, 3 班 11-19 题,具体任务分配请看班级名单。课题名称主要功能及基本要求系统用户可以分为管理员、患者及医生、游客等。具体可以参考一些医院的在线系统。患者:1、注册;登录后2、根据医生列出的时间表,预约看病,确定预约结果3、对医生进行提问。在线医院看4、查看对医生的基本介绍,对医生进行评论。病预约系统 医生1、注册,注册后要经管理员认可后才能注册成功。2、添加自我介绍、上班时间表。3、回答病人提出的问题4、发表一些主题文章。管理员1、用户管理:管理医患等用户的信息,对医生身份要进行确认。飞机客运订票系统主要分为机场、航空公司和客户三方的服务。1.航空公司提供航线和飞机的资料飞机客运售2.机场则对在本机场起飞和降落的航班和机票进行管理票系统3.客户能得到的服务应该有航班线路和剩余票数的查询,以及网上订票等功能。客户又可以分为两类,一类是普通客户,对于普通客户只有普通的查询功能和订票功能,没有相应的机票优惠,另一种是经常旅客,需要办理注册手续,但增加了里程积分功能和积分优惠政策。用户:管理员、会员及游客1. 会员登录及会员注册在线电影网 2. 新片在线介绍设计与开发 3. 影视档案管理4. 影视排行榜5. 影视评论微博系统分为三类用户:管理员、微博用户及游客模仿目前的新浪或腾讯微博来设计这个微博系统,微博用户基本包括:1.发布微博微博系统的浏览微博2.设计与实现添加关注等3.管理员主要是管理微博及微博用户。游客浏览微博,但浏览时每隔几分钟就提示注册微博。学生宿舍管5理系统学生成绩管6理系统人事管理系7统在线商城系8统学籍管理系9统一、用户管理部分1. 处理用户注册2. 处理用户登录3. 用户可以查询学生信息4. 用户可以查询快件信息5. 用户可以提交与查询报修信息6. 用户可以插入与删除用户自己的离返校信息7. 用户可以修改用户自己密码二、管理员管理部分1. 处理管理员登录2. 管理员可以查询学生信息3. 管理员可以发布与更新快件信息4. 管理员可以插入、修改与查询报修信息5. 管理员可以插入与查询学生夜归信息6. 管理员可以查询在校与离校学生信息7. 管理员可以修改管理员密码1学生信息维护2教师信息维护3. 课程信息维护4学生选课信息5. 任课教师操作课程成绩6. 学生查询课程成绩1. 用户登录及密码设置2. 部门信息维护3. 员工信息维护(福利待遇、学历信息、履历信息、家庭成员信息等)4. 员工信息查询1. 商品、店铺推荐功能2. 商品、店铺搜索功能3. 独立店铺页面4. 店铺评价5. 会员注册、会员密码、资料修改6. 会员公告发布7. 会员新闻信息发布8. 会员商品发布9. 会员留言本1. 用户类型学生类用户和管理员类用户, 学生类用户只能查询和修改自己的基本信息;而管理员用户可以操作系统的所有功能2. 信息查看和浏览模块3. 查询模块4. 学籍管理:包括输入、修改、删除、查询学生名单及档案资料5权限控制模块系统功能基本要求:个人信息管 1. 通讯录信息,包括通讯人姓名、联系方式、工作地点、城市、备注等理系统 2. 备忘录信息,包括什么时间、事件、地点等103. 日记信息;包括时间、地点、事情、人物等4. 个人财物管理,包括总收入,消费项目、消费金额、消费时间、剩余资金等管理人员模块1.学生信息维护2.教师信息维护3.课程信息维护4.学生选修课程维护教师教学评5.评价指标维护11价系统设计6.查询教师评价结果教师模块与实现1.参与教学评价2.维护学生出勤情况3.查询自己的评价结果长途汽车信息12管理系统网上购书13系统学生模块学生是参与教学评价的主体,其主要任务是参与并完成教学评价。系统显示评价指标及相关教师,由学生给与评价系统功能的基本要求:1. 线路信息维护,包括出发地、目的地、出发时间、所需时间等。2. 汽车信息维护:包括汽车的种类及相应的票价、最大载客量等。3. 票价信息维护4. 售票信息维护5. 所有信息查询6. 系统权限控制基本用户包括:会员及管理员系统功能基本要求:1 会员登录注册 .2、浏览书籍信息,包括图书编号、图书种类、图书名称、单价、内容简介等会员登录后可以购买图书,检索图书,生成订单并查询历史购书信息,修改自己的基本资料管理员则管理图书及会员资料。系统功能基本要求:1. 轿车信息,包括轿车的编号、型号、颜色、生产厂家、出厂日期、价格汽车销售信等14 息管理系统 2. 员工信息,包括员工编号、姓名、性别、年龄、籍贯、学历等3. 客户信息,包括客户名称、联系方式、地址、业务联系记录等4. 轿车销售信息,包括销售日期、轿车类型、颜色、数量、经手人等5. 按条件查询系统功能基本要求:办公室日常1.文件管理信息:包括文件编号、文件种类、文件名称、存放位置等2. 考勤管理:包括姓名、年龄、职务、日期、出勤情况等 15 管理信息系 3. 查询员工的出勤情况统 4. 会议记录:包括会议时间、参会人、记录员、会议内容等 5. 办公室日常事务管理,包括时间、事务、记录人6. 按条件查询,统计系统功能基本要求:1. 药品信息维护2. 员工信息维护药品存销信 3. 客户信息维护16 息管理系统 4. 入库信息5. 出库信息6. 库存信息7. 入库、出库信息及库存信息查询系统功能基本要求:1. 职工信息维护职工考勤管2.出勤记录信息173.出差信息理信息系统4.请假信息5. 加班信息6. 统计出差天数、请假天数及加班天数系统功能基本要求 :1. 员工基本信息的管理功能18 工资管理系 2. 单位员工变动、奖惩情况的管理功能统 3. 工资的计算、修改功能4. 查询统计功能系统功能基本要求及说明:书店租赁管建立书店租赁管理系统,完成会员信息、书籍信息等的查询、添加、修改、19理系统 删除等操作,并能完成书籍检索的功能。对于借阅信息能按照借阅人、借阅日期等查询。收入信息中应考虑会员交纳会费、临时人员借阅所交纳的租金、因书籍损坏或者过期还书的罚款等信息。
展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 其他分类 > 其它学术


copyright@ 2023-2025  zhuangpeitu.com 装配图网版权所有   联系电话:18123376007

备案号:ICP2024067431-1 川公网安备51140202000466号


本站为文档C2C交易模式,即用户上传的文档直接被用户下载,本站只是中间服务平台,本站所有文档下载所得的收益归上传人(含作者)所有。装配图网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对上载内容本身不做任何修改或编辑。若文档所含内容侵犯了您的版权或隐私,请立即通知装配图网,我们立即给予删除!